Transaction 2671c6a94500def7ba2348370a52e37ffa9f6dcb8b8afb49fc3d94225a30fe73
1 Input
1 Output
-
2671c6a94500def7ba2348370a52e37ffa9f6dcb8b8afb49fc3d94225a30fe73:0
- value
- 521295
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 073abfe8511516ec0a7fbab9e159e4a421b13265 OP_EQUAL
- address
- 32MF2tAjXyNTGo66MLW3sV3C8fAs9mE3MH